Large pale pink flowers from mid spring to early summer.

 

Description: This eye catching garden selection is characterized by an unusual bright red colouring of the body, this colour is due to a reduced production of chlorophyll pigments, nevertheless the plant can normally do  photosynthesis and grows normally from seeds.
Stem: Up to 10 cm tall , 8-15 cm in diameter colourful  and highly decorative, with characteristic horizontal clear and dark red
strips. The clear areas (above the areoles) are pastel-pink while the dark zone (below the areoles) are Deep purple.
Spines:  Nearly useless in terms of defence.

Note: Seems to be a pretty variable plant.  You might get some other names which are effectively the same plant.... and also not sure all plants identified as this are really this.

Cultivation: Summer grower and pretty easy.  Water regularly in summer, keep rather dry in winter, but it can handle excessive water to little water.  Best for half-shade , but it grows well in full sun and full shade, too.

Seed Collecting: Permit fruit to ripen. Fruit must be significantly overripe before harvesting seed.  Clean and dry seeds.

Family: Cactaceae (Cactus Family)

Gymnocalycium damsii var. tucavocense Backeberg nom. inval. (Art. 8.2), Descriptiones Cactacearum Novarum 3: 6,1963

Scientific name: Gymnocalycium anisitsii ssp. damsii (Schumann) G. Charles, CSI 20: 17, 2005

"RED FORM"

Origin Garden origin (Nursery produced cultivar)

Conservation status: Listed in CITES appendix 2.

Other Synonyms:

  • Gymnocalycium damsii (K. Schumann 1903) Britton & Rose, The Cactaceae 3: 163
  • Gymnocalycium damsii var. anisitsii Katalogname, zit. in Schneekloth-Liste
  • Gymnocalycium tucavocense Haage SL 1992/93?
  • Gymnocalycium anisitsii var. tucavocaense
  • Gymnocalycium joossensianum
  • Gymnocalycium griseopallidum
